Zoran from Croatia:

I made a mistake in the Homework for this lesson - Part B, sentence 4. But I don't understand why it was wrong.

My answer is "We are going on vacation soon. Maybe Hawaii!", but the correct answer is "We are going to go on vacation soon. Maybe Hawaii!". Why is this?

Answer: It is fine to say it either way, but we were practising the structure "going to + verb" to indicate the near future.
 
Words like "maybe" and "soon" indicate the trip is not definitely planned...it is still a possibility/dream. For example, they have not paid for the air fares yet.
